Big Send-Off For Remodeled Schultz Store Edward Bimat, owner of the building occupied by the Aaron Schultz Furniture company was being congratulated along with store manager, Philip Segrais, following the grand opening of the newly remodeled furniture store last Friday and Saturday. Along with a general exterior face-lifting the interior of the store was completely remodeled including interior decoration and arrangement of displays. Large crowds visited the store on both days and in between inspecting the television salon, modern kitchen and other new features consumed 3,000 sandwiches and 2,500 cups of coffee. Mr. Segrais expressed, "sincere thanks and appreciation to all those who visited" and extended a cordial invitation for those who haven't "looked over our new home" to come and do so. A baby daughter arrived for Mr. and Mrs. Jason-Dunton, 754½ North Paulina street, Monday at Fullerton Cottage hospital. The newcomer tipped the scales at seven pounds. Minnette Kelly, Native Citizen, Passes on Sunday Miss Minnette Kelly, a native daughter of this city, passed away at Anaheim Community hospital, on Sunday, December 12. Born November 26, 1896, she was 52 years and 16 days old at the time of her passing. She resided at 222 Magnolia avenue. Miss Kelly was a public school teacher, teaching at the Victoria avenue school in Los Angeles. She was a graduate of Anaheim Union high school with the class of 1914 and a graduate of the University of Southern California. Her church affiliation was with St. Boniface Catholic church. Surviving are a sister, Mrs. Hazel Campbell of Anaheim, and three brothers, William Kelly of Long Beach, Lawrence and Joe Kelly, both of Anaheim. St. Michael's Youngsters to Give Program St. Michael's Episcopal church school youngsters will stage their annual Nativity pageant in the church beginning at 3:30 o'clock Sunday afternoon. A festive party will follow the program, to be presented in the Parish house and will feature a visit from Santa Claus, gifts for all the children and refreshments, the Rev. John Kimball Saville, pastor, stated. The nursery and kindergarten department will appear in Scene three of the pageant interpreting "Away in the Manger." Mrs. Juanita Ross, choir director, Mrs. Robert Hardin, assistant choir director; Arthur Munroe and R. A. Patrick will be soloists presenting the recessional "Oh Come All Ye Faithful." Other special Yule programs at St. Michael's will include the family carol and candlelight service at 4 o'clock December 24, Christmas Eve. At 11 o'clock that night a Choral Eucharist and an address by the pastor will be given. Christmas day, Holy Communion will be at 10 o'clock in the morning. December 26, at 11 o'clock in the morning, the Rev. John W. Pyle, rector of Trinity church, Orange, will be guest preacher. A partial repetition of Christmas music will be given. On December 28, 29 and 30, Rev. Saville will take Christmas Communion to the sick and shut-ins on request, it was announced.
